Derrickhand

Golden State Drilling
Bakersfield, California
04.2011 - 05.2013
  • Contributed to successful well completions by assisting in the assembly and disassembly of drilling tools and equipment.
  • Used iron roughnecks, tongs and slips to properly handle and connect sections of drill pipe.
  • Performed preventive maintenance and basic repairs on workover rigs by checking fluids, hydraulic and transmission levels.
  • Maintained proper fluid levels in the mud pits, ensuring smooth operation throughout the drilling process.
  • Verified and recorded drilling fluid properties at regular intervals to report deviations.
  • Maximized drilling efficiency with thorough maintenance of top drive systems and associated equipment.
  • Used harnesses and platform climbing devices to position and align drill pipe and coupling collars.
  • Performed housekeeping on rig floor by cleaning equipment and removing debris from rig stairs.
  • Used hydraulic clamps to tighten and loosen sections of piping.
  • Reduced downtime by promptly identifying and addressing mechanical issues with rig components.
  • Increased safety awareness through conducting regular safety meetings and promoting safe work practices among the crew.
  • Lubricated components to minimize downtime and risk of wear, tear and breakage.
